VMware ESXi and VMware vCenter are the two components of the software-defined data center
(SDDC) that are responsible for the initial abstraction of CPU, memory, disk, and network resources
and their subsequent management1
.
VMware ESXi is the virtualization platform where you create
and run virtual machines and virtual appliances2
.
VMware vCenter is the service through which you
manage multiple hosts connected in a network and pool host resources2
.
These two components are
part of the SDDC architecture that enables a fully automated, zero-downtime infrastructure for any
application, and any hardware, now and in the future3
